Boundary edit ‘Boundary Edit’ displays a series of nodes along existing boundary lines. By left-clicking and dragging these nodes, the boundary lines are able to be moved anywhere. It is also possible to start editing a boundary by right-clicking on the map near it and choosing Edit nearest > Boundary. To insert a new node in a boundary, hover over a line and left-click the blue node that appears. This inserts a new gray node to the boundary that can be further adjusted. Nodes can be removed by right-clicking on them.
